Transaction 2a24ccdf56b11fcb16a43cf60841b8e83200bdd7521101bfbede136c6c1aaaaa
1 Input
2 Outputs
- 2a24ccdf56b11fcb16a43cf60841b8e83200bdd7521101bfbede136c6c1aaaaa:0
- 2a24ccdf56b11fcb16a43cf60841b8e83200bdd7521101bfbede136c6c1aaaaa:1
value 1128994
address 3LKaHhsxh6PCaugTEqtK12WezmrB1VrrWR
value 40585251
address 13ZS7oWWhx3yoTD5QRtziGZSJ5DXVtV9Ad